Across the U.S., including Rhode Island, rental demand has fluctuated due to a mix of economic shifts, seasonal travel spikes, and carrier inventory issues. RI’s compact geography and high tourism in coastal areas amplify this tension, especially during peak seasons. Many drivers report longer wait times for popular models and tighter availability of mid-size or luxury vehicles. Additionally, rising fuel prices, higher insurance fees, and stricter rental policies have quietly reshaped how companies manage fleets—making the booking process more unpredictable. Understanding these forces helps shape smarter, more effective rental strategies.
